Commands

All commands are accessible via the command palette (Ctrl/Cmd + P) and can be assigned to custom hotkeys in Settings > Hotkeys.

Tree View

Command Description
Show tree Opens or reveals the VirtFolder tree view in the left sidebar

Navigation

Command Description
Navigate to parent folder Opens the parent note of the currently active file
Navigate to next sibling Opens the next sibling note (cycles through siblings in sort order)
Navigate to previous sibling Opens the previous sibling note (cycles in reverse)
Navigate to first child Opens the first child note of the current note
Reveal file Expands the tree to show the active file and scrolls it into view. If the note appears in multiple places, repeated calls cycle through alternative paths

Folder Management

Command Description
Add folder Opens a file selector to choose a parent note. Adds the selected note as a parent of the current file
Move folder Two-step process: first select which parent link to replace, then select the new parent note
Delete folder Select a parent link to remove from the current note. If the note has only one parent, it becomes an orphan
Add selected files to virtual folder Adds files selected in the file explorer as children of a chosen parent folder

Note Management

Command Description
Manage icon Opens the emoji picker to set or remove a visual icon for the current note
Pin note Toggles the pin status of the active note. Pinned notes are displayed at the top of their siblings

File Selector Modal

When commands open the file selector (Add folder, Move folder, etc.):

  • Fuzzy search — type to filter notes by name or title
  • Path breadcrumbs — each result shows its location in the virtual hierarchy
  • Smart sorting — recently used folders appear first
  • Exclusion — notes that would create circular references are automatically excluded

Property Selector Modal

When a command needs you to choose a parent link (Move folder, Delete folder):

  • If the note has no parent links, a notice is shown
  • If the note has one parent link, it is selected automatically
  • If the note has multiple parent links, a selector modal appears
